Aluminum sulfate, anhydrous, referred to as alum, represents an inorganic salt encompassing aluminum, sulfur, and oxygen. This white crystalline solid exhibits high solubility in water and finds extensive usage in a multitude of industrial and commercial applications. Aluminum sulfate, anhydrous serves as a key ingredient in the production of various compounds. It also plays a vital role as a flocculant in water treatment processes and functions as a mordant during dyeing and printing procedures. Aluminum sulfate, anhydrous holds great significance, particularly in the fields of biochemistry and physiology. It acts as a precipitant to separate proteins, nucleic acids, and other macromolecules from solution. It aids in the purification of enzymes, antibodies, and other proteins. Mechanistically, Aluminum sulfate, anhydrous operates by inducing the precipitation of proteins, nucleic acids, and macromolecules from solution, while simultaneously immobilizing cells. It can also interact with specific proteins and enzymes, influencing their structure and function. Aluminum sulfate displays amphoteric properties, acting as either an acid or base, contingent upon the pH of the solution.
